Output e7bd014682e06f6f928c95ea7190bab481eab4c6dcb34ad74c358fe945aebd42:0

value
31508632
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4f2124f1a8a4b167125a6a9ab3d5ea4aa2d0ec8f OP_EQUALVERIFY OP_CHECKSIG
address
18DQ64auTrB2YBNSzDukCy6F5REtSVAFUd
transaction
e7bd014682e06f6f928c95ea7190bab481eab4c6dcb34ad74c358fe945aebd42
spent
true